Ball-tampering row saddens Bird

Bird umpired in 66 Tests

Former Test umpire Dickie Bird has described the ongoing ball-tampering row as "the most controversial incident in my 50 years in cricket".

Bird said: "I am absolutely shocked and stunned to hear what is happening and it all takes some believing. "There have been controversies going back through the history of cricket and the closest would be 'Bodyline' in 1933 - but never anything like this. It is a very sad time for cricket and our great game has been badly hurt."
